titleOfInvention S-adenosylmethionine synthase overexpression vector and method for enhancing the amount of methylated flavonoid synthesis using the same
abstract The present invention relates to an S-adenosylmethionine synthase overexpression vector and a method for enhancing the amount of methylated flavonoid synthesis using the same. More specifically, the present invention overexpresses SAM synthase (SAM synthase) involved in the biosynthesis of methyl transferase and methyl donor S -adenosylmethionine (SAM) to increase the productivity of methylated flavonoids in Escherichia coli. It relates to a method of increasing the amount of methylated flavonoids synthesized than when only the enzyme itself is expressed and the expression vector used therein.
